Why the 3-mile radius beats a national keyword.
What actually decides who shows up in Google's map pack? Three things, and Google names them plainly: proximity, relevance, and prominence. Proximity is where the searcher is standing — you can't change it, but you can change how many neighborhoods you're credibly near. Relevance is whether your Google Business Profile categories, services, and description match what was typed. Prominence is everything Google reads about you elsewhere: reviews, citations, local links, and the content on your own site. Most local SEO fails because the agency pulls one lever — usually citations — and calls it a strategy.
The fastest payback is almost always the Google Business Profile itself, and it's the piece most businesses never finish. Your primary category carries more weight than your secondary ones, so choosing "Chiropractor" over "Wellness Center" changes which searches you're eligible for at all. Services and products have to be entered by hand — Google does not read them off your website. Photos, posts, and Q&A are freshness signals, which is why we post weekly instead of quarterly. And NAP — Name, Address, Phone — has to match across 100+ directories, because one stale suite number from an old move is exactly what a competitor with cleaner data beats you with.
Radius is the part nobody explains. A Sarasota pin does not rank the same way three towns over, which is why proximity gets attacked with content instead of wishful thinking. Each market gets a page of its own — Sarasota, Bradenton, Lakewood Ranch, Venice — written with real local detail, not a find-and-replace on the city name.
